Job Summary
The Lead Auditor performs process quality assessments to track, analyze, and report on materials, processes, and products to ensure conformance to company quality standards, regulatory and certification requirements.
This role supports the CQMS internal auditing program under ISO9001/CQMS Clause 9.2 and indirectly supports 3rd party marine certification activities for Aftertreatment products while driving continuous improvement.
